Market Context

Utz Brands recently saw its shares dip slightly, trading near $7.04 as selling pressure emerged after a brief test of the $7.39 resistance zone. The stock has been consolidating in a narrow range, with volume hovering at levels consistent with normal trading activity—neither indicating a clear breakout nor a breakdown. The current pullback places UTZ just above the $6.69 support level, which has held firm in recent weeks and may attract buyers if retested. In the broader consumer staples sector, snack food companies have faced headwinds from elevated input costs and shifting consumer preferences toward value-oriented options. However, Utz’s regional brand strength and distribution network provide a potential buffer against national competitors. Market participants appear to be weighing these factors, as the stock moves largely in line with sector peers rather than showing independent momentum. Recent trading patterns suggest that UTZ is waiting for a catalyst—whether from inflation data, company-specific announcements, or seasonal demand trends—to break its current range. Until then, the stock may continue to oscillate between support and resistance, with traders monitoring volume for any signs of conviction. Technical Analysis

Utz Brands shares are currently trading near the lower end of a well-defined range, with support at $6.69 and resistance at $7.39. The stock recently tested the $6.69 level and staged a modest bounce, suggesting that buyers may be stepping in to defend that floor. Price action over the past few weeks has formed a series of higher lows within this band, hinting at a potential accumulation phase. The prevailing trend remains sideways to slightly bearish, as the stock has yet to challenge the $7.39 resistance with conviction. Volume during the recent bounce has been below average, which could indicate a lack of aggressive buying interest. Momentum indicators, such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I), appear to be hovering in the neutral-to-oversold zone, leaving room for a potential upside move if buying pressure increases. A sustained move above $7.20 might signal strengthening momentum and set the stage for a test of resistance at $7.39. Conversely, a breakdown below $6.69 could expose the stock to further downside, making that level a critical area to watch. Overall, the technical picture suggests a balancing act, with the near-term direction likely determined by whether support holds or resistance yields. Outlook

Looking ahead, Utz Brands shares are trading near $7.04, closely hugging the lower end of their recent range. The established support at $6.69 and resistance near $7.39 provide the immediate technical boundaries to monitor. A sustained move above resistance could signal a potential shift in sentiment, while a break below support might open the door to further downside pressure. Market participants are likely weighing several factors that could influence future performance. Consumer demand for snack foods remains a key variable, particularly as household budgets adjust to evolving economic conditions. Input cost trends—especially for potatoes, oils, and packaging—may also play a role in margin trajectory. Additionally, the company’s ability to execute on brand positioning and distribution initiatives could be a catalyst for momentum. Given the current price level, the path of least resistance is not yet clear. The stock may continue to consolidate within the established range until a clearer catalyst emerges. Any shifts in broader market sentiment, sector rotation, or company-specific developments could tilt the balance.
